Evening Gown/Evening Wear
This is the big one! The Evening Gown category is your chance to show off pure elegance, poise, and grace. The dress should be a full-length, formal showstopper.

How to Choose Focus on a silhouette that truly flatters your figure (A-line, mermaid, sheath). The fabric should move beautifully, enhancing your walk. Crucially, pick a color that makes your skin tone and hair pop under stage lights. Remember, the best gown is the one you feel most confident and comfortable gliding across the stage in!
What the Judges Look For It's not just the dress; it's the entire package. Judges assess how well the gown flatters your figure and reflects your unique personality. Your hair, makeup, and accessories must complement the gown perfectly to create a flawless, cohesive presentation. Think of a masterpiece - every detail counts! |
Formal Wear
Often, "Formal Wear" is simply another term for the Evening Gown competition. When you see this listed, think of attire appropriate for a high-end formal event, like a prestigious ball or gala. The principles remain the same: sophisticated, elegant, and perfectly fitted.
How to Choose
Since this is highly interchangeable with Evening Gown, apply the same principles. If your pageant has both, use Formal Wear as a chance to wear a more classic or timeless style, perhaps in a subtle jewel tone or an elegant black, saving a more dramatic statement for the Evening Gown category.
Creative Gown/Creative Formal Wear
Ready to truly stand out? Certain specific pageants embrace the Creative Gown category. This is where you can unleash your originality! While the look must maintain a formal appearance, you have the freedom to wear something truly unique and custom-designed. This category is about making a memorable, artistic impression while still looking polished and refined.

How to Choose
Your gown should tell a story or represent a theme - be it a current event, a piece of art, or a cultural moment. Ensure the "creative" elements don't overwhelm the "formal" requirement. The fit and execution must be impeccable. This is your chance to be bold, but always be intentional with your design choices!
Coronation/Crowning Gown
While you aren't scored on this, the Coronation Gown is arguably the most photographed dress of the night! If you win, the gown you wear for the final crowning moment and throughout your reign as queen should be absolutely spectacular, symbolizing the glamour and authority of your new title.
How to Choose
This gown should feel regal and iconic. Many queens choose bold colors or heavily embellished styles for maximum impact during the final moments and official appearances. Think timeless royalty with a modern flair.
